Abstract

This tool compares Greenland Ice Sheet surface temperature from a model against observations. The observations are compiled in a multilayer data product called Multilayer Greenland Ice Surface Temperature, Surface Albedo, and Water Vapor from MODIS, Version 1 (MODGRNLD; https://nsidc.org/data/MODGRNLD). This dataset includes both monthly and daily resolutions. Currently, this tool uses modeled ice sheet surface temperature from the Modern-Era Retrospective analysis for Research and Applications, Version 2 (MERRA-2; https://gmao.gsfc.nasa.gov/reanalysis/MERRA-2). An example of this modeled data is provided with the tool at monthly resolution for January, 2015.

This tool interpolates MERRA-2 data to the higher-resolution MODGRNLD observations, creates a map plot and a histogram of the differences in ice sheet surface temperature. The user is able to download both plots.
